Exclusive Buyer's Agents (EBA's) never take listings and never represent sellers. The traditional real estate company works with both sellers and buyers.
When the traditional firm works with both the seller and buyer in the same transaction, this is an inherent conflict of interest called dual agency that can cost home buyers $1,000's and less than favorable terms. When the buyer accepts dual agency, they lose the right to have their agent promote and protect their best interest.
An Exclusive Buyer Agent (EBA) never represents sellers and therefore, the home buyer is guaranteed representation and will never place themselves or their realtor in this conflict of interest. Further, an EBA can never steer you towards company inventory and double dip you, or the commission.
